Transaction e054153d85011778545f90d32e46ac7e699cc972bbbe6bb6d42d07e5029d5331
1 Input
1 Output
-
e054153d85011778545f90d32e46ac7e699cc972bbbe6bb6d42d07e5029d5331:0
- value
- 44662636
- script pubkey
- OP_0 OP_PUSHBYTES_20 94111f1b6c4a9f0a715ac64b54f0ccff8807e5c4
- address
- bc1qjsg37xmvf20s5u26ce94fuxvl7yq0ewyeg9avs